export class JavaScriptREPL {
/**
* @param {string} code
* @return {string}
*/
static wrapObjectLiteral(code) {
// Only parenthesize what appears to be an object literal.
if (!(/^\s*\{/.test(code) && /\}\s*$/.test(code))) {
return code;
}
const parse = (async () => 0).constructor;
try {
// Check if the code can be interpreted as an expression.
parse('return ' + code + ';');
// No syntax error! Does it work parenthesized?
const wrappedCode = '(' + code + ')';
parse(wrappedCode);
return wrappedCode;
} catch (e) {
return code;
}
}
/**
* @param {string} text
* @return {string}
*/
static preprocessExpression(text) {
return JavaScriptREPL.wrapObjectLiteral(text);
}
